Clergy, lay readers, and lay ministers together with a substantial congregation responded to an invitation from the Bishop of Cork, Cloyne and Ross, Dr Paul Colton, to join in the Annual Chrism Eucharist in St Fachtna’s Cathedral, Rosscarbery, Co. Cork on Maundy Thursday, 13th April. The holy oils were blessed, and everyone renewed their commitment to ministry. Afterwards a lovely lunch was served to everyone in the narthex of the Cathedral.
